Recognise the Signs of At-Risk Behaviour
It is important to recognise early if your gaming habits are becoming unhealthy. Some warning signs to take seriously:
- Spending more than you can afford to lose
- Borrowing money or selling assets to fund continued play
- Neglecting work, family, or personal health because of gaming
- Playing to escape problems or feelings of sadness
- Unable to stop even after deciding to do so
- Lying to loved ones about how much time or money you have spent
- Feeling anxious, irritable, or stressed when unable to play
If you recognise two or more of these signs in yourself, it's time to take proactive steps. 134 is ready to help you get the support you need.
Set Your Own Time and Budget Limits
The most effective way to stay safe is to set clear limits before you start playing. Here are some practical tips from 134:
- Budget Limit: Decide on a maximum amount you are comfortable spending each session. Never chase losses with bigger bets.
- Time Limit: Set a fixed playing schedule and stick to it. Use your phone's timer as a reminder.
- Daily Deposit Limit: Take advantage of the deposit control features available in your 134 account to limit the amount you can deposit daily or weekly.
- Periodic Break: Take a break from gaming at least once a week. Other areas of your life deserve equal attention.

Self-Control Tools on the 134 Platform
134 offers several self-control options that can be activated directly from your account:
- Deposit Limit: You can set da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its that cannot be exceeded. Once a limit is set, it cannot be increased immediately — a cooling-off period is required to protect against impulsive decisions.
- Cooling-Off Period: An option to pause all betting activity for a set period — from a few days to several weeks. During this time, you will not be able to log in or place any bets.
- Self-Exclusion: If you need a longer, more serious break, our self-exclusion feature allows your account to be suspended for an extended period. Contact 134 customer support to activate this option.

Minor Protection
134 strictly prohibits anyone under the age of 18 from registering or using our platform in any capacity. Age verification is carried out during registration, and any account found to belong to a minor will be closed immediately.
For parents and guardians, we recommend the following steps to protect your children:
- Make sure devices at home have active parental controls enabled
- Never share your account login details with anyone
- Educate your children early about the risks of gambling
- Regularly monitor your child's online activity

Getting Help — You Don't Have to Face This Alone
If you or someone you care about is struggling with gambling addiction, seeking professional help is a sign of strength, not weakness. 134 encourages users to reach out to qualified support organisations whenever needed.
In Malaysia, there are various help resources you can reach out to:
- Talian Kasih (15999) — Family Crisis Centre, Ministry of Women, Family and Community Development Malaysia
- Your nearest public hospital or health clinic — For referrals to a psychologist or psychiatrist
- Gamblers Anonymous Malaysia — Peer support group for gambling addiction recovery
